i want to show you my way of sewing sacky into fitting clothes.

It`s quite easy that way and no real skills are needed
-i guess no tailor would do it that way , but it works for me :o)

the hole thing takes about 15-20minutes
 
Remove these adsRemove these ads by Signing Up
 

Step 1You'll need

you\

sacky clothes

thread in matching colour
sewing machine (prefered) or needle

pins

a mirror
